Talent Acquisition Partner
About the Role
Sabre Industries connects and powers America’s communities with world-class utility and telecom solutions. We build a better world by creating a space for engaged employees to thrive, offering consistent hiring opportunities nationwide and customized career paths. The Talent Acquisition Partner is a high-impact, full-cycle recruiting role responsible for attracting, engaging, and securing top talent across Sabre Industries' diverse business segments. This position serves as a trusted strategic advisor to hiring managers, builds scalable sourcing pipelines, and shapes the candidate experience and employer brand. The ideal candidate brings a consultative mindset, a bias for action, and demonstrated success recruiting for both professional and skilled trades/manufacturing roles. Experience supporting multi-site, high-volume, or industrial environments is strongly preferred.
Responsibilities
- Strategic Sourcing & Pipeline Development
- Design and execute proactive sourcing strategies across job boards, LinkedIn Recruiter, social media, employee referral programs, professional networks, and direct outreach to build deep candidate pipelines for corporate roles.
- Develop and maintain talent pools for critical or recurring positions (corporate functions, engineers, etc.) to reduce time-to-fill.
- Partner with marketing and HR leadership to strengthen Sabre's employer brand and candidate value proposition across digital and campus channels.
- Full-Cycle Recruiting Excellence
- Own the end-to-end recruiting process for assigned requisitions across multiple segments, sites, and corporate functions.
- Partner closely with hiring managers to calibrate role requirements, candidate profiles, and selection criteria.
- Hiring Manager & Stakeholder Partnership
- Build trusted relationships with site managers, department heads, and HR Business Partners across Sabre's Utilities, Telecom, SBS, and Galvanizing segments.
- Consult on job description development, interview panel design, candidate evaluation frameworks, and selection best practices.
- Provide regular pipeline updates, market intelligence, and recruiting metrics to stakeholders and the TA leadership team.
- Compliance, Process & Systems Integrity
- Maintain accurate, timely ATS records throughout every stage of the recruiting workflow, ensuring data quality for reporting and AAP compliance.
- Provide administrative and analytical support for Affirmative Action Plan (AAP) obligations, leveraging the ATS, Excel, and HRIS to track applicant flow data.
- Ensure all recruiting activity complies with federal and state employment laws (EEOC, OFCCP, ADA, etc.) and internal policies and procedures.
- Represent Sabre at technical school and college career fairs, industry events, and community hiring initiatives.
- Candidate Experience & Employer Brand
- Deliver a consistently professional, responsive, and human candidate experience from first contact through offer — reflecting Sabre's values of connection and commitment.
- Serve as a Sabre brand ambassador, communicating our culture, career development philosophy, and total rewards story with authenticity and conviction.
- Maintain confidentiality and professionalism in all candidate, employee, and vendor interactions.
Requirements
- 3 - 5 years of full-cycle recruiting experience, with demonstrated success across production & skill/trade manufacturing roles.
- Bilingual (English and Spanish) preferred.
- Bachelor’s degree preferred.
- Strong command of ATS platforms (UKG, Workday, Greenhouse, iCIMS, or similar) and LinkedIn Recruiter; ability to leverage Boolean search and advanced sourcing techniques.
- Working knowledge of federal and state employment law (EEOC, OFCCP, ADA) and AAP compliance requirements.
- Demonstrated ability to manage a high-volume requisition load (15 - 25+ reqs) while maintaining quality and stakeholder relationships.
- Excellent written and verbal communication skills; confident presenting data, recommendations, and market insights to business leaders.
- High proficiency in Microsoft Office Suite, especially Excel (pivot tables, VLOOKUP, data tracking).
- Strong organizational skills, attention to detail, and the ability to prioritize competing demands in a fast-paced environment.
- Ability to travel up to 15% for site visits, job fairs, and university/technical school events.
